Apart from diving with Great White Sharks, snorkeling with seals and riding an ostrich, you can make your stay in South Africa unforgettable by having a swim with the penguins of Boulders Beach in Simon's Town.

Simon's Town, about half an hour from Cape Town, harbors one of the largest breeding colonies of the African penguin. Here these funny but endangered little creatures have found a safe haven with the result a stabile and healthy colony.

You can observe the penguins from the shore, or from the water as the park allows you to swim where they swim.
